Bottle jacks are typically far more affordable than floor jacks, creating them well-liked being a secondary set for Experienced mechanics and because the principal Device for hobbyist and residential repair fans.

Scissor jacks will also be lightweight and cost-efficient in comparison with ground jacks. This can make them a wonderful selection in the event you’re searching for a portable jack you could shift all around without difficulty.

There are a few main types of motor vehicle jack: the trolley jack, bottle jack and scissor jack. All of them do basically the exact same point, but in a rather various way, plus some types tend to be more secure than Other folks (as we describe underneath).
